Description
"The first Pride parade took place in June 1970. It was a landmark moment for the LGBTQ+ community when around 2000 people marched against decades of hatred and oppression. Fifty years later, Pride has become a global phenomenon with rainbow-coloured parades and celebrations taking place around the world. The little book of Pride is a collection of quotes that captures the struggles, hopes and dreams of those who took the fight into the streets at the Stonewall riots, and right up to the LGBTQ+ Voices of today."--Page 4 of cover.
